According to foreign media Variety, Sony's "Uncharted" movie will be directed by Dan Trachtenberg, the director of the 2016 thriller "10 Cloverfield Lane". The Sony Uncharted movie is not going well, and they have lost several directors. The latest director to be lost is Shawn Levy (director of Stranger Things 2), who chose to withdraw from the Sony Uncharted movie project due to schedule conflicts in directing another game-adapted movie Free Guy. Tom Holland will continue to play the young version of Drake, and the film will detail the first meeting between Drake and his "stealing mentor" Sully Sullivan. The filming date has not yet been determined, but Sony is organizing it based on the global promotion of Tom Holland's Spider-Man 2: Far From Home, hoping to start filming within the year. Dan Trachtenberg is best known for directing the hugely successful Cloverfield spinoff 10 Cloverfield Lane, which grossed $110 million worldwide on a budget of less than $20 million.
